Debert

Debert is a neighbourhood within Colchester Subdivision B, Nova Scotia, which is located in the Greater Truro metropolitan area.

Transportation

The best way to navigate Debert is very often driving. It is especially convenient to access a place to park. It is very difficult for pedestrians to navigate Debert as almost no common errands can be run on foot. This part of the subdivision of a county municipality is also not very suited for bicycling because there are a fair number of elevation changes, and the cycling infrastructure is not very comprehensive.

Services

There are only a very small number of primary schools in this area and therefore they can be a very long walk away. Furthermore, this part of the subdivision of a county municipality does not contain any high schools. With regards to food, home buyers in Debert almost always have to turn to a vehicle to access the nearest supermarket.

Character

The character of Debert is exemplified by its relaxed environment. Debert is wonderful for those who like a quiet atmosphere, as the streets tend to be very calm near the railway line, the airport (Debert Airport) or Highway 104.

Housing

In Debert, the majority of dwellings are single detached homes, while small apartment buildings are the main housing type in the rest of the housing stock. This part of the subdivision of a county municipality offers mainly two bedroom and three bedroom homes. Roughly 85% of the properties in the neighbourhood are occupied by homeowners whereas the remainder are rented. Roughly 30% of homes in this part of Colchester Subdivision B were constructed in the 1960s and 1970s, while most of the remaining buildings were built pre-1960 and in the 1980s.
